The 23-year-old rookie just made history in his Major League debut, so he had reason to search a bit for that perfect explanation. Luckily for the White Sox, he was right on target against Braves closer Raisel Iglesias with two outs in the 10th inning.
Polish Heritage Night is June 23 -- Get a Jersey with Special Ticket!
Montgomery connected on a second straight changeup from Iglesias, lining it out over the left-field fence for a two-run game-winner. The switch-hitter became the
fifth player in Major League Baseball history
to launch a walk-off homer in his MLB debut, joining Carlos Perez (2015), Miguel Cabrera (2003), Josh Bard (2002) and Billy Parker (1971), per Elias.
“That was … I still don’t know what to say,” said Montgomery, standing in front of his locker after emerging unscathed from the postgame frenzy. “That was unreal.”
“It was unreal,” echoed reliever Grant Taylor, who earned the victory by allowing one unearned run over two innings of relief. “…

Braden Montgomery showed up for his big league debut and immediately became part of the fun.
The Chicago White Sox have been one of baseball’s most pleasant surprises this season. With a 38-32 record, they’re atop the AL Central. That’s after losing 102 games last year and a record 121 in 2024. So the vibes already were good when Montgomery played his first major league game.
Then he sent a drive to left in the bottom of the 10th for a two-run homer to win the game, 6-5 over the Atlanta Braves. Montgomery became the fifth player to hit a walk-off homer in his debut, according to the Elias Sports Bureau. He joined Billy Parker, Josh Bard, Miguel Cabrera and Carlos Pérez.
Montgomery is Chicago’s No. 2-ranked prospect according to MLB Pipeline. The outfielder was a first-round draft pick by Boston in 2024, then he was part of the trade that sent Garrett Crochet to the Red Sox before last season.
The White Sox finished the week by taking two of three from the Los Angeles Dodgers. That was after beating Atlanta twice in a row.
